Step1: Identify equal segments from mid - point
Since $B$ is the mid - point of $\overline{AE}$, by the definition of a mid - point, $AB = EB$.
Step2: Identify other equal segments
As $B$ is the mid - point of $\overline{CD}$, by the definition of a mid - point, $DB = CB$.
Step3: Identify equal angles
$\angle ABD$ and $\angle EBC$ are vertical angles. Vertical angles are always congruent.
Step4: Prove triangle congruence
We have two pairs of equal sides ($AB = EB$ and $DB = CB$) and one pair of equal angles ($\angle ABD\cong\angle EBC$). By the Side - Angle - Side (SAS) congruence criterion, $\triangle ABD\cong\triangle EBC$.
